Fernando Torres is a God Among Men

In Spain's Confederations Cup Match against New Zealand on Sunday in South Africa, it took Fernando Torres a mere 17 minutes to complete a hat-trick. I realize that Spain is the number one in the FIFA World Rankings while New Zealand is 82nd, but that should take nothing away from his tremendous game. The way Torres scored the goals showed how complete of a striker he is - his goals came from a curling effort at the edge of the box, a cool touch low and away from the diving goalkeeper, and a strong header into the corner.

Oh, and Spain won 5-0.
